Lomandra longifolia will accept waterlogged or dry soils and will grow happily in containers. Lomandra’s tough leaves were dried by Aboriginal people, split and braided to make bags and baskets. The plant also provided the indigenous people with seeds which were ground into a flour to make cakes. The tender leaf bases were eaten.

It can grow in a range of sandy soils, in swamps and wet places to the montane zone on banks of creeks, rocky hillsides, cliffs and open forests. This species is highly drought-tolerant but also can tolerate occasional flooding. The leaves are glossy green, firm and flat with prominent tooths Lomandra longifolia is one of the most abundant species in grasslands and grassy woodlands in Tasmania, and grows to about 1m tall. It is readily recognised by its leaf tips, which are once or twice notched (and usually dry and dead). Looking for a wholesale nursery?

Tough perennial tussock grass closely related to Xanthorrhoea (Grasstrees). Hardy plant for well-drained soils, grows well in full sun or shade. Tolerant of heavy frost and drought. The coastal forms are usually more upright, shorter & thicker, broader leaves while the forms forms from the mountaine areas are more weeping.

Lomandra longifolia is a natural understory to Eucalyptus.

For Lomandra, Dianella, and most strappy leaf and grass plants in large scale plantings it is best to cut the plant back to no lower than 15 cm.This ensures the plant will survive. Avoid pruning in a drought, or in the middle of summer.

However most, if not all, of the newer selections of Lomandra are male clones so these plants cannot reseed - a plus when potential weediness is considered. 2019-12-23 · At a manageable 75cm tall and 50cm wide, Lomandra ‘White Sands’ looks handsome in most planting situations- whether that’s a patio container or a mixed border. Lomandra longifolia, commonly known as Spiny-head Mat-rush, Spiky-headed Mat-rush[1] or Basket Grass is a perennial, rhizomatous herb found throughout eastern Australia.
